#
# Cython - Command Line Parsing
#
import sys
import Options
usage = """\
Cython (http://cython.org) is a compiler for code written in the
Cython language. Cython is based on Pyrex by Greg Ewing.
Usage: cython [options] sourcefile.pyx ...
Options:
-V, --version Display version number of cython compiler
-l, --create-listing Write error messages to a listing file
-I, --include-dir <directory> Search for include files in named directory
(multiply include directories are allowed).
-o, --output-file <filename> Specify name of generated C file
-r, --recursive Recursively find and compile dependencies
-t, --timestamps Only compile newer source files (implied with -r)
-f, --force Compile all source files (overrides implied -t)
-q, --quiet Don't print module names in recursive mode
-v, --verbose Be verbose, print file names on multiple compilation
-p, --embed-positions If specified, the positions in Cython files of each
function definition is embedded in its docstring.
-z, --pre-import <module> If specified, assume undeclared names in this
module. Emulates the behavior of putting
"from <module> import *" at the top of the file.
--incref-local-binop Force local an extra incref on local variables before
performing any binary operations.
--cleanup <level> Release interned objects on python exit, for memory debugging.
Level indicates aggressiveness, default 0 releases nothing.
-w, --working <directory> Sets the working directory for Cython (the directory modules
are searched from)
-D, --no-docstrings Remove docstrings.
-a, --annotate Produce a colorized HTML version of the source.
--line-directives Produce #line directives pointing to the .pyx source
--cplus Output a c++ rather than c file.
-X, --directive <name>=<value>[,<name=value,...] Overrides a compiler directive
"""
